Pakistan releases video it claims is of arrested Indian pilot

The video shows the Indian pilot answering questions while he stands blindfolded.

Pakistani authorities on Wednesday released a video they claimed was of an Indian pilot they had arrested after an Indian Air Force plane was shot down inside Pakistan's territory.

The video, which was released by Radio Pakistan on their official Twitter handle, shows the Indian pilot answering questions while he stands blindfolded.

 

According to Pakistani officials, the IAF crossed LoC in response to the Pakistan Air Force's strikes on Wednesday morning, following which two IAF planes were shot down.
